NAME¶
viewrdsins - Displays caracteristics of an instance
ORIGIN¶
This software belongs to the ALLIANCE CAD SYSTEM developed by the ASIM team at
LIP6 laboratory of Université Pierre et Marie CURIE, in Paris,
France.
Web :
http://asim.lip6.fr/recherche/alliance/
E-mail :
alliance-users@asim.lip6.fr
SYNOPSYS¶
#include "rdsnnn.h"
void viewrdsins( Instance )
rdsins_list ∗Instance;
PARAMETERS¶
- Instance
- Instance to display.
DESCRIPTION¶
The
viewrdsins function displays caracteristics of the instance pointed
by ´Instance´ and its items.
- instance's parameters displayed :
- INSNAME
- name of the instance.
- FIGNAME
- model's name of the instance.
- X,Y
- position of the lower left corner of the instance.
- TRANSF
- transformation applied to the instance.
- SIZE
- size of the user structure added to the rdsrec_list
structure.
This function displays also rectangles of the instance (see viewrdsrec()
function).
RETURN VALUE¶
nothing
ERRORS¶
none
EXAMPLE¶
#include "mutnnn.h"
#include "rdsnnn.h"
#include "rtlnnn.h"
typedef struct UserStruct
{
char ∗STRING;
void ∗USER1;
} UserStruct;
main()
{
rdsfig_list ∗Figure;
rdsrec_list ∗Rectangle;
rdsins_list ∗Instance;
mbkenv();
rdsenv();
loadrdsparam();
Figure = addrdsfig ("core",sizeof ( UserStruct ) );
Instance = addrdsins (Figure,"na2_y","and2",RDS_NOSYM,8,6);
Rectangle =
addrdsinsrec(Instance,"Alu1",RDS_ALU1,2,4,12,1);
/∗
visualization of the instance and its rectangle
∗/
/∗ ∗/ viewrdsins ( Instance );
}
SEE ALSO¶
librds, viewrdsfig, viewrdsrec
BUG REPORT¶
This tool is under development at the
ASIM department of the
LIP6
laboratory.
We need your feedback to improve documentation and tools.